Begin your visit to the landmark Museum of Liverpool on the waterfront to learn about the city's history. Further along the river, the Albert Dock stands as a symbol of the city's regeneration. It houses the Tate Liverpool Gallery, which hosts annual blockbuster exhibitions featuring artists like Lucian Freud and photographer Don McCullin. The dock also hosts the busy Beatles Story attraction, recreating key moments from the band's history, including the iconic Abbey Road recording sessions.
In the leafy suburb of Woolton, you can visit the childhood homes of John Lennon and Paul McCartney, managed by the National Trust and preserved in their 1950s glory. Back in Liverpool's city centre, newer attractions include RLB360, a guided history of the Royal Liver Building, one of Liverpool's waterfront Three Graces. St. George's Hall, the landmark neoclassical building near Lime Street, features The History Whisperer, a new visitor experience exploring Liverpool's social history. For AY 25-26 & AY 26-27:- Dual occupancy is available on most rooms over 23sqm. Both occupants would need to apply and mention in their application that they are applying for dual occupancy so that the price can be amended. The price would be the total rent plus an additional £50 and then divided by two for each occupant’s weekly cost unless otherwise stated.

If you are a qualifying full time student, you will be exempt from paying Council Tax. You must provide them with your council tax exemption certificate which your university will be able to arrange.
If you do not have this when you move in because you have not yet enrolled on your course, please ensure that you bring with you the name of your university and your university student ID number.

To contact the emergency services (Fire Service, Police, Ambulance and Coast Guard) dial 999
For non-emergency police assistance call 101
When should I use 101?
You should call 101 to report crime and other concerns that do not require an emergency response. For example:
You should always call 999 when it is an emergency, such as when a crime is in progress, someone suspected of a crime is nearby, when there is danger to life or when violence is being used or threatened.
To contact the NHS for non-emergency medical advice and assistance, dial 111
When should use 111?
You should use the NHS 111 service if you urgently need medical help or advice but it's not a life-threatening situation.
Call 111 if:
For less urgent health needs, contact your GP or local pharmacist in the usual way. If a health professional has given you a specific phone number to call when you're concerned about your condition, continue to use that number. For immediate life-threatening emergencies, continue to call 999.
